Default Strange groaning noise when reversing

Anyone had this on the current (2008/4F/C6) model?

Been noticing it for the past month now and can't pinpoint it. Only happens randomly on reverse and you do feel it too.
Quite load and not nice with people in the car!

Forward, don't hear anything. Annoyingly, when people have been in the car to notice it, its only happened during a full lock but I am sure I've noticed it when just reversing.

Checked power steering fluid which was on min but no lights on dash - have filled this up - noticed it again this morning (though I have not checked fluid whether its leaking)

Does it only happen when braking in reverse?

If so, it's just the crap design of the rear brakes, it affects the older shape Passats and Skoda Superbs too.

There was supposedly a dealer fix for it, but it never worked on any of our cars.

Yes it's perfectly safe, just annoying (and embarrassing) more than anything!

Used to be known as 'moo-ing' for some reason!
